IO Interactive has announced a two-month delay for its upcoming James Bond game, 007 First Light, shifting the release from March to May 2026. The Danish developer cited the need for additional polish to ensure high quality. The game, described as the studio's most ambitious project, remains fully playable and is set to launch on multiple platforms.
One day after IO Interactive announced a delay for its James Bond game, 007: First Light, to May 27, 2026, pre-orders are now live with standard, deluxe, and premium editions. The game features Patrick Gibson as a young Bond and a strong supporting cast, with the studio confirming it is fully playable from start to finish.

IO Interactive has reassured fans that a new Hitman game is in the works, following the completion of their James Bond project. CEO Hakan Abrak shared details in a recent interview, outlining plans for co-op features before diving into the next installment. The studio is currently focused on launching 007: First Light in March 2026.
